RED GARLAND WITH JOHN COLTRANE, DONALD BYRD AND ART TAYLOR. "ALL MORNIN' Long". ULTRA RARE ORIGINAL 1957 PRESTIGE RECORDS MONO LP 7130. ORIGINAL U.S. PRESSING. YELLOW AND BLACK 'PRESTIGE' RECORDS LABEL WITH ‘FIREWORKS’ MOTIF AND BERGENFIELD NEW JERSEY ADDRESS ON THE LABEL. DEEP GROOVE.
NOTE: THIS IS A VERY RARE FIRST VERSION OF THE COVER, SHOWING DRAWBRIDGES ON HARLEM RIVER IN THE MORNING FOG, NOT THE SECOND VERSION OF THE COVER WITH THE BLACK AND WHITE PHOTO OF RED GARLAND AGAINST THE YELLOW BACKGROUND.
PRLP 7130 A and PRLP 7130 B, V5, RVG, ETCHED IN THE DEAD WAX. This is the genuine article. 100% AUTHENTIC ORIGINAL Prestige Records Mono Pressing.

Prestige Records, founded in 1948 by Bob Weinstock, began in New York at 446 West 50th Street. In the early years, Weinstock used a variety of recording studios around the city - Nola Studios, Beltone Studios, among others. In the 1950s, most of the recordings were made by Rudy van Gelder in his home studios in Hackensack, NJ. When Van Gelder moved to Englewood Cliffs in July 1959, Weinstock continued to use the studio. In 1957/1958, he moved the Prestige office to nearby Bergenfield, NJ, at 203 South Washington Avenue, and the address listed on the yellow-and-black label was changed.
